site stats

Sqlalchemy init

WebMar 20, 2024 · db = SQLAlchemy () def create_app (): app = Flask (__name__) db.init_app (app) return app. The difference between the two is that in the first case methods like … WebAs is standard for all Flask extensions, Flask-Migrate can be initialized using the init_app method as well: from flask_sqlalchemy import SQLAlchemy from flask_migrate import Migrate db = SQLAlchemy() migrate = Migrate() def create_app(): """Application-factory pattern""" ... ... db.init_app(app) migrate.init_app(app, db) ... ... return app

SQLAlchemy Documentation — SQLAlchemy 2.0 …

WebDec 26, 2024 · The first is Flask-SQLAlchemy, an extension that provides a Flask-friendly wrapper to the popular SQLAlchemy package, which is an Object Relational Mapper or ORM. ORMs allow applications to manage a database using high-level entities such as classes, objects and methods instead of tables and SQL. Web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. customize dna football helmets https://crowleyconstruction.net

多业务线下Flask-Sqlalchemy使用 - 掘金 - 稀土掘金

http://www.iotword.com/3843.html WebFeb 19, 2024 · 1 、orm.reconstructor装饰器的作用:兼容SQLachemy-ORM数据库模式创建user实例对象能去调用__init__方法 2 、SQLachemy-ORM创建user【如:查询】不是通过传统的User ()创建,所以默认情况下不会调用__init__方法 3 、对于普通的User ()创建对象,此装饰器不影响正常初始化调用! 4 、更多细节参考SQLachemy官方文档 @orm.reconstructor … Web你使用的 NAStool 是什么版本,什么环境? NAStool 版本: 2.7.4. 环境: docker. 你遇到什么问题了? 无法正常启动,不断启动服务 customized nail polish bottles

Introduction into Contexts — Flask-SQLAlchemy Documentation …

Category:SQLAlchemy in Flask — Flask Documentation (2.2.x)

Tags:Sqlalchemy init

Sqlalchemy init

Tutorial — Alembic 1.10.3 documentation - SQLAlchemy

WebDec 1, 2016 · db = SQLAlchemy () def create_app(): app = Flask (__name__) db.init_app () db.app = app db.create_all () return app 1 2 3 4 5 6 7 这个方法的缺点是:你可能会破坏 db 内部源码。 你不想这么做对吧? 博主备注 :我是用这个办法解决了在其它脚本调用 db 数据库表对象的问题。 并且实际上这并不会破坏内部源码。 可看源码验证。 方法三 在应用上下 … WebAt the very least, it contains instructions to configure and generate a SQLAlchemy engine, procure a connection from that engine along with a transaction, and then invoke the …

Sqlalchemy init

Did you know?

WebFlask-SQLAlchemy is an extension for Flask that adds support for SQLAlchemy to your application. It simplifies using SQLAlchemy with Flask by setting up common objects and patterns for using those objects, such as a session tied to each web request, models, and engines. Flask-SQLAlchemy does not change how SQLAlchemy works or is used. WebPython SQLAlchemy.init_app - 18 examples found. These are the top rated real world Python examples of flaskextsqlalchemy.SQLAlchemy.init_app extracted from open source projects. You can rate examples to help us improve the quality of examples. Programming Language: Python Namespace/Package Name: flaskextsqlalchemy Class/Type: SQLAlchemy

WebApr 5, 2024 · The SQLAlchemy distribution includes a variety of code examples illustrating a select set of patterns, some typical and some not so typical. All are runnable and can be … WebApr 15, 2024 · set FLASK_APP=setup.py からの flask db init 時に. ImportError: cannot import name 'escape' from 'jinja2'. というエラーが発生しました。. 調べた所、Flaskのv1系 …

WebApr 5, 2024 · Taken together, the combination of a string table name as well as a list of column declarations is referred towards in SQLAlchemy as table metadata. Setting up … Sqlalchemy uses the class information, primarily. It uses it so that it can generate SQL which reads from and writes to the database in the proper way. Those definitions only really apply in the cases when sqlalchemy is converting instances of User to database calls, or trying to create instances of User when it receives rows from the database.

Web之前做查询一直觉得直接拼 SQL 比较方便,用了 SQLAlchemy 的 ORM 查询之后,发现也还可以,还提高了可读性。 这篇文章主要说说 SQLAlchemy 常用的 ORM 查询方式,偏实 …

WebApr 5, 2024 · New users of SQLAlchemy, as well as veterans of older SQLAlchemy release series, should start with the SQLAlchemy Unified Tutorial, which covers everything an … customized n95 masks for saleWeb提示:本站為國內最大中英文翻譯問答網站,提供中英文對照查看,鼠標放在中文字句上可顯示英文原文。若本文未解決您的問題,推薦您嘗試使用國內免費版chatgpt幫您解決。 customized nalgene bottle factoriesWebThe answer is the init_app () function: from flask import Flask from flask_sqlalchemy import SQLAlchemy db = SQLAlchemy() def create_app(): app = Flask(__name__) db.init_app(app) return app What it does is prepare the application to work with SQLAlchemy. However that does not now bind the SQLAlchemy object to your application. customized nail polish colorWeb將 Flask 和 SQLAlchemy 用於 Python 網絡應用程序,我的目標是創建一個系統,我可以在其中: 從現有的 PostgreSQL 數據庫導入數據模型,並將它們映射到相應 SQLAlchemy 模型中的字段 使用這些 SQLAlchemy 模型自動生成模式。 ... DB = SQLAlchemy() DB.init_app(app) MA = Marshmallow(app ... customized nalgene bottle suppliersWebSQLALchemy介绍:sqlalchemy是数据库的orm框架,让我们操作数据库的时候不要再用sql语句了,跟直接操作模型一样。请求钩子:在请求开始时,建立数据库连接;在请求开始时,根据需求进行权限校验;在请求结束时,指定数据的交互格式;@app.before_first_r... chatswood public school rankingWebDec 28, 2024 · pip install flask-sqlalchemy In your app.py file import SQLAlchemy as shown in the below code. We also need to add a configuration setting to our application so that we can use SQLite database in our application. We also need to create an SQLAlchemy database instance which is as simple as creating an object. Python from flask import Flask customized nalgene water bottlesWebThe only required Flask app config is the SQLALCHEMY_DATABASE_URI key. That is a connection string that tells SQLAlchemy what database to connect to. Create your Flask … customized nalgene bottles no minimum